Signed-off-by: Olimpiu Dejeu <olimpiu@arcticsand.com> Acked-by: Rob Herring <robh@kernel.org> Acked-by: Daniel Thompson <daniel.thompson@linaro.org> Signed-off-by: Lee Jones <lee.jones@linaro.org>
		
			
				
	
	
		
			34 lines
		
	
	
		
			1.0 KiB
		
	
	
	
		
			Plaintext
		
	
	
	
	
	
			
		
		
	
	
			34 lines
		
	
	
		
			1.0 KiB
		
	
	
	
		
			Plaintext
		
	
	
	
	
	
| Binding for ArcticSand arc2c0608 LED driver
 | |
| 
 | |
| Required properties:
 | |
| - compatible:		should be "arc,arc2c0608"
 | |
| - reg:			slave address
 | |
| 
 | |
| Optional properties:
 | |
| - default-brightness:	brightness value on boot, value from: 0-4095
 | |
| - label:		The name of the backlight device
 | |
| 			See Documentation/devicetree/bindings/leds/common.txt
 | |
| - led-sources:		List of enabled channels from 0 to 5.
 | |
| 			See Documentation/devicetree/bindings/leds/common.txt
 | |
| 
 | |
| - arc,led-config-0:	setting for register ILED_CONFIG_0
 | |
| - arc,led-config-1:	setting for register ILED_CONFIG_1
 | |
| - arc,dim-freq:		PWM mode frequence setting (bits [3:0] used)
 | |
| - arc,comp-config:	setting for register CONFIG_COMP
 | |
| - arc,filter-config:	setting for register FILTER_CONFIG
 | |
| - arc,trim-config:	setting for register IMAXTUNE
 | |
| 
 | |
| Note: Optional properties not specified will default to values in IC EPROM
 | |
| 
 | |
| Example:
 | |
| 
 | |
| arc2c0608@30 {
 | |
| 	compatible = "arc,arc2c0608";
 | |
| 	reg = <0x30>;
 | |
| 	default-brightness = <500>;
 | |
| 	label = "lcd-backlight";
 | |
| 	linux,default-trigger = "backlight";
 | |
| 	led-sources = <0 1 2 5>;
 | |
| };
 | |
| 
 |